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our technicians will quickly assess the damage and contain the affected area to prevent further water damage. This step is crucial in preventing mold growth and reducing the risk of secondary damage.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our team will use specialized equipment to extract as much water as possible from the affected area. This step is critical in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use industrial-grade drying equipment to dry the affected area, including walls, floors, and ceilings. Our team will also use d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ture from the air.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Cleaning
Our technicians will thoroughly sanitize and clean the affected area, removing any remaining moisture and debris. This step is essential in preventing mold growth and ensuring a safe living environment.
Step 5: Restoration and Repairs
Once the area is dry and clean, our team will make any necessary repairs to restore your property to its original condition. This may include repairing or replacing damaged flooring, walls, or ceilings.

Washing Machine Overflow Water Removal Cost in Terrell Hills, TX
The cost of Washing Machine Overflow Water Removal in Terrell Hills, TX, var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ide you with a free estimate after assessing your property.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and removal |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of flooring, and amount of water |
| Drying and d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and duration of drying process |
| Sanitizing and cleaning | $100 – $500 | Type of cleaning solution used, size of affected area, and level of contamination |
| Restoration and repairs | $500 – $5,000 | Severity of damage, type of repairs needed, and materials used |
| Insurance claim and paperwork | $0 – $500 | Complexity of claim, type of insurance, and level of documentation required |

What causes washing machine overflows?
A washing machine overflow can be caused by a variety of factors, including clogged drains, faulty valves, or excessive water levels. Our team will assess the situation and provide a customized solution to prevent future overflows.
How long does the restoration process take?
The restoration process typically takes 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age and the complexity of the repairs. Our team will work with you to create a personalized plan to get your property back on track.
Is washing machine overflow water removal covered by insurance?
Yes, washing machine overflow water removal is typically covered by homeowners insurance. Our team will work with you to navigate the insurance claim process and ensure you receive the compensation you deserve.
Can I prevent washing machine overflows?
Yes, there are several steps you can take to prevent washing machine overflows, including regular maintenance, checking for clogs, and using a drain screen. Our team will provide you with personalized advice to prevent future overflows.
